Monthly Maintenance Tasks
1. Check and Replace Air Filters
– Inspect filters monthly
– Replace disposable filters every 1-3 months
– Clean washable filters according to manufacturer specifications
– Consider upgrading to high-efficiency filters
2. Clear Surrounding Areas
– Remove debris around outdoor units
– Maintain 2-foot clearance around equipment
– Trim vegetation near external components
– Keep vents and registers unobstructed
Seasonal Care Tips
Before peak heating or cooling seasons, complete these essential tasks:
For Air Conditioning:
– Clean condenser coils gently with water
– Straighten bent cooling fins
– Check condensate drain lines for clogs
– Remove debris from drain ports
– Ensure proper insulation on refrigerant lines
For Heating Systems:
– Test thermostat operation
– Listen for unusual sounds
– Check all vents for proper airflow
– Inspect visible ductwork for leaks
– Clean heat exchanger surfaces if accessible
Energy-Saving Practices
Implement these strategies to maximize efficiency:
– Program your thermostat properly
– Use ceiling fans to distribute air
– Seal windows and doors
– Add adequate insulation
– Keep interior doors open for better circulation
